What Types of Korean Breast Implants Are Available?

There are primarily two types of Korean breast implants: silicone gel implants and saline implants. Each type has its advantages and considerations.

What Are the Benefits of Silicone Gel Implants?

Silicone gel implants are favored by many women for several reasons:

  • Natural Feel: They closely mimic the texture and feel of natural breast tissue.
  • Less Rippling: Silicone implants are less prone to visible rippling compared to saline implants.
  • Variety of Shapes: They come in various shapes, including round and teardrop, to suit different body types and preferences.

Are Saline Implants a Good Option?

Saline implants are filled with sterile saltwater and have their own set of benefits:

  • Adjustable Volume: Saline implants can be filled to varying levels, allowing for adjustments during the surgery.
  • Smaller Incision: They require a smaller incision, which can lead to less scarring.
  • Safety: In the event of a rupture, saline implants deflate, and the body can absorb the saline without health concerns.

What Is the Surgical Process for Korean Breast Implants?

The surgical process for Korean breast implants typically involves several key steps:

  1. Consultation: The journey begins with a consultation where the surgeon assesses the patient's needs and goals.
  2. Anesthesia: Patients are usually given general anesthesia for the surgery.
  3. Incision: The surgeon makes an incision in one of several locations, including the inframammary fold or around the areola.
  4. Placement: The implant is then placed either above or below the pectoral muscle, depending on the patient's anatomy and desired outcome.
  5. Closure: The incision is closed, and the patient is monitored during recovery.

What Is the Recovery Process Like?

The recovery process after receiving Korean breast implants can vary from patient to patient. However, some common aspects include:

  • Post-Operative Care: Patients are usually advised to rest and avoid strenuous activities for a few weeks.
  • Monitoring: Regular follow-up visits with the surgeon are essential to ensure proper healing.
  • Expectations: Swelling and discomfort are normal in the initial recovery phase, but these symptoms typically subside within a few weeks.

Are There Any Risks Involved with Korean Breast Implants?

As with any surgical procedure, there are risks associated with breast augmentation. Potential complications include:

  • Infection
  • Capsular contracture
  • Implant rupture
  • Changes in nipple sensation
